A-3 <br />1.2.4. The provision, installation, and maintenance of all necessary electronic <br />system communication equipment will be the sole responsibility of NG. <br />1.2.5. The System may be mounted on or utilize support of existing traffic signal <br />poles, arms or other intersection structures where possible, subject to <br />Customer review and approval, such review and approval not to be <br />unreasonably withheld, delayed or conditioned. <br />1.2.6. The System poles, foundations, signs, and new infrastructure, as required, <br />shall conform to applicable law. <br />1.3. Restoration of Intersections. Upon termination or expiration of the Agreement, NG <br />shall remove the System and restore the affected public facilities, including <br />returning the intersections to their original condition; provided, however, that NG <br />shall not be required to remove any conduit, in-ground fixture, underground wiring <br />or other infrastructure that will require excavation or demolition. All costs incurred <br />by NG thereby will be the responsibility of NG. <br />1.4. Compliance with Law. NG shall design and install the System in compliance with <br />all currently existing federal, state and local laws and regulations, including without <br />limitation RCW 46.63.170. NG covenants and agrees that its Systems shall, at all <br />times, comply with all applicable laws, regulations, rules and orders (“Legal <br />Requirements”). NG shall continuously monitor the status of such Legal <br />Requirements to ensure continuous compliance. In the event of any change in the <br />Legal Requirements, NG shall modify or replace (at its sole cost) all or any portion <br />of its non-compliant Systems. Any such modification shall be effected by NG in a <br />reasonable period of time (not to exceed ninety (90) days for modification or one <br />hundred eighty (180) days for complete system replacement), and NG’ failure to <br />effect such modification or replacement in a timely manner shall be grounds for the <br />Customer to terminate this Agreement for cause. Any such termination shall not <br />relieve NG of its obligation to restore each site to its original condition. <br />1.5. Relocation of Systems. If (1) Customer’s Traffic Engineer determines that one or <br />more installed Systems are no longer achieving the Customer’s public safety goals <br />and (2) the total of Monthly Fees due to NG during any six-month period during <br />the current Term exceed the total revenue due to Customer by operation of all <br />Systems during that same six-month period, then the Customer may give notice <br />thereof to NG within 60 days after the end of any such six-month period. After <br />delivery of such notice, Customer will determine in accordance with applicable law <br />new locations for one or more installed Systems, which will be reasonably based <br />on a minimum number of relocations necessary to achieve Customer’s public safety <br />goals and to avoid future relocations.
